Thai authorities intercept over 30 illegal workers
BANGKOK, October 28 (TNA) - Immigration authorities in Thailand on Sunday intercepted thirty-eight illegal Cambodian workers at the border province of Sa Kaeo.
The arrest was made near Khlong Phrom Hod canal in Aranyaprathet’s Ban Khlong Luek village by paramilitary rangers from the Burapha Task Force and police.
Authorities learned that the workers were en route to Poipet town in Cambodia’s Banteay Meanchey province.
They had worked in Thailand’s Rayong and Chon Buri provinces, but were returning home to renew their ID cards ahead of Cambodia’s general election next year in order to seek membership of a political party in return for a sum of money.
The 38 Cambodians had been taken into custody at the Sa Kaeo immigration police bureau. (TNA)
